My Next Task reads every open Asana task you have a due date on and stacks them in one column, soonest first. Reorder the column and the dates rewrite themselves. Prioritizing and rescheduling stop being two jobs.

Grab a task by the handle and drop it where it belongs. It inherits the due date of whatever now sits beneath it, and that change lands in Asana immediately.
Your teammates see the new date in the project they already use. Nothing to sync, nothing to copy across.
Clear a task without leaving the page. Every one of these writes back to Asana. This is a real client, not a read-only dashboard.
One click, it is done in Asana and gone from the list.
Push the due date one, two, three or seven days out.
Clears the due date so the task stops chasing you without being marked done.
A task's description opens in a side panel with a full editor, formatting intact.
Task titles link straight through to the task in Asana. This replaces the daily triage pass, not Asana itself.
Point the list at everything you have open, or narrow it to a single team or a single project. Turn on Show past due only and the list becomes exactly the pile you are behind on. Subtasks come along with their parents, and anything whose parent is already finished stays out of your way.
